WebOct 25, 2024 · Compa Ratio Formula. The compa ratio formula is the annual salary divided by the midpoint of the salary range. In general, an average employee will have a compa ratio of about 100 percent. An experienced worker with good performance ratings might have a ratio of 120 percent, while a new hire might be paid 80 percent of the midpoint … WebSep 23, 2024 · Compa Ratio: Examples, & Definition, Formula.
